The Department of Anesthesiology at the University of Florida College of Medicine-Jacksonville, seeks a full time faculty member at the tenure or non-tenure accruing level of Assistant/Associate/Full Professor with a strong interest in clinical teaching, patient care and research. Fellowship and additional background training in Cardiac are especially encourage to apply as well as those with TEE certification.

Benefits are excellent; salary competitive and work schedule outstanding.

Minimum Requirements: Must be MD or DO, Board Certified or Board Eligible. have a Florida Medical License and Board Certified or Board Eligible in Anesthesiology.

A post-offer health assessment is required.

Applications will be accepted until an applicant pool is identified. The search committee will begin to review applications on March 15, 2013
